Output 39f88bc09f7da5460e26f948bf3f32ae6e69df3331407235f7ca8a0112a56b45:0

value
177322954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a974f3658b6fe75e5123873503a7b09d77a0aade OP_EQUAL
address
3H92DqxakfCCHPtkTz7b1JGpSZWnj1Enbx
transaction
39f88bc09f7da5460e26f948bf3f32ae6e69df3331407235f7ca8a0112a56b45
confirmations
230952
spent
true